From Cost Center to Value Creator
Traditionally, businesses outsourced contact centers to reduce overhead. While cost efficiency remains important, modern organizations now view these centers as critical touchpoints for customer experience (CX). According to Deloitte, 62% of companies now rank customer experience as a top competitive differentiator, with contact centers being the primary channel where loyalty is built—or broken.
Analytics Driving Business Growth
Today’s contact centers are powered by advanced analytics and AI-driven tools. These technologies allow companies to go beyond resolving queries:
Customer Insights: McKinsey reports that organizations using advanced contact center analytics see a 20–40% improvement in customer satisfaction and a 10–20% increase in sales conversions.
Proactive Engagement: AI-driven predictions help businesses anticipate customer needs, reducing churn rates.
Revenue Opportunities: Personalized upselling and cross-selling strategies have been shown to boost revenue by up to 15%.
With data-driven insights, contact centers are no longer reactive; they’re growth accelerators.
